School Overview
Beckman Elementary, located in Lodi, California, is a public school within the Lodi Unified School District serving students from transitional kindergarten through sixth grade. The school is committed to fostering a supportive learning environment that emphasizes academic growth, character development, and the cultivation of essential life skills. With a focus on preparing students for future educational success, the faculty and staff work to integrate standard-aligned curriculum with programs that encourage social-emotional development and community engagement.
The school benefits from being part of a larger district network, which provides access to various educational resources, technology initiatives, and support services for a diverse student body. Beckman Elementary actively promotes parent and community involvement as a core component of the educational experience, aiming to create a collaborative partnership between the school and the families it serves. Through its structured environment and emphasis on inclusivity, the school strives to provide a well-rounded foundation for every child who walks through its doors.

550
Total Students
23.0
Full-Time Teachers
23.9
Student/Teacher Ratio
91.6%
Free/Reduced Lunch
Student Demographics
Student Demographics Data Table
| Demographic | Student Count |
|---|---|
| White | 57 |
| Hispanic | 395 |
| Black | 8 |
| Asian | 67 |
| Two or More | 23 |
